#2ed64c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ed64c is composed of 18% red, 83.9%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 130.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 51%. #2ed64c color hex could be obtained by blending #5cff98 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2ed64c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2ed64c has RGB values of R:46, G:214,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3069516.

Hex triplet 2ed64c #2ed64c
RGB Decimal 46, 214, 76 rgb(46,214,76)
RGB Percent 18, 83.9, 29.8 rgb(18%,83.9%,29.8%)
CMYK 79, 0, 64, 16
HSL 130.7°, 67.2, 51 hsl(130.7,67.2%,51%)
HSV (or HSB) 130.7°, 78.5, 83.9
Web Safe 33cc33 #33cc33
CIE-LAB 75.571, -68.159, 54.733
XYZ 26.476, 49.193, 14.937
xyY 0.292, 0.543, 49.193
CIE-LCH 75.571, 87.415, 141.235
CIE-LUV 75.571, -65.784, 77.42
Hunter-Lab 70.138, -55.359, 36.47
Binary 00101110, 11010110, 01001100

Shades and Tints of #2ed64c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ed64c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b897d is the less saturated color, while #08fc33 is the most saturated one.
